.SPF is ShadowProtect Full Backup File

Backup file created by ShadowProtect, a program used for backup and disaster recovery management; contains compressed backup files; used to store all backup files in a single archive rather than using a spanned archive or an incremental backup.

ShadowProtect is available in the following editions:

  • Desktop
  • Server
  • Small Business Server (SBS)
  • IT
NOTE: ShadowProtect incremental backups are stored in .SPI files.

File Type 2:

Slingplayer Favorites File

Developer by: Sling Media Category: Settings Files Format: Binary

File created by Slingplayer, a program that interfaces with a Slingbox DVR device to record and play TV shows on a computer; contains a collection of favorite TV programs and channels; used to store shortcuts to favorite TV shows.
